Select a game you no longer want (e.g., a demo or a broken rip). Click the button (red X). Confirm the dialog. Note: This only removes the entry from ul.cfg ; it does not delete the actual .UL data files. To fully reclaim space, you must delete the corresponding UL.xxx files manually or use a tool like "HDD Manager."
